The Importance of Homogeneity in 3D Printing

Homogeneity in 3D printing refers to the ability to produce parts that are consistent in terms of dimensions, shape, mechanical properties, and surface finish. This is particularly important in sectors where precision and reliability are paramount. For example:

 

• Aerospace Sector: Uniform components are essential to ensure the safety and performance of aircraft. Parts must withstand extreme stress and have tight tolerances.

• Automotive Industry: Producing uniform parts is fundamental for seamless assembly and maintaining high-quality standards.

• Medical Field: Prosthetics and medical devices require extreme precision to ensure compatibility and patient safety.
